Ethena jumps 7.76% to $0.1166 today

Ethena (ENA) is trading at $0.1166, up 7.76% for the day. ENA is above its MA-20 ($0.1063), just below MA-50 ($0.1203), and remains well beneath the MA-200 ($0.3267), showing near-term bullish momentum within ongoing medium- and long-term downtrends.

Mixed momentum signals as price tests upper range with volatility

The technical picture shows that ENA’s current price is supported by the Ichimoku Kijun level (D1) at $0.1081, while momentum oscillators are mixed. MACD and ADX signal a bearish undertone, the RSI at 47.86 and CCI at 47.29 remain neutral, and the Stoch RSI at 92.85 reflects overbought conditions. BBP is slightly positive, indicating mild buyer advantage intraday, while the Awesome Oscillator remains neutral. The day has seen moderate to elevated volatility, with the price pushing towards the upper bound of the daily range and continued strength following the open.

Downside risk favored as technical structure stays bearish

For the short-term, ENA is expected to consolidate within a typical volatility band of $0.105 to $0.125. The likelihood of upward movement is low (less than 20%), with a further downside favored as weekly RSI, ADX, MACD, and MA-50 continue to support a bearish structure. A sustained move above $0.125 could point to a short-term reversal, while a drop below $0.105 may open the way for additional declines. Overall, the technical setup favors range-bound to moderately bearish trading in the coming sessions.

Anton Kharitonov, expert at Traders Union, notes that ENA’s technical picture shows near-term bullish momentum but persistent bearish signals on higher timeframes. He highlights the ongoing absence of positive news flow and mixed momentum signals, which reinforce a defensive bias. Kharitonov expects further consolidation and sees the downside as favored unless $0.125 is reclaimed. "For now, the prevailing structure suggests caution — I remain defensive as long as ENA cannot hold above $0.125."
